-            <p>Enabling the Packagist service hook ensures that your package will always be updated instantly when you push to GitHub. To do so you can go to your GitHub repository, click the "Settings" button, then "Webhooks &amp; Services". Add a "Packagist" service, and configure it with your API token, plus your Packagist username. Check the "Active" box and submit the form. You can then hit the "Test Service" button to trigger it and check if Packagist removes the warning about the package not being auto-updated.</p>
